    Fixed Term Service Appointment to cover Training post.

    These posts based within the Oral and Maxillofacial Surgery Department of the University Dental Hospital will be offered on a fixed term basis. These are full shift posts based within a busy unit offering wide experience in all aspects of oral and maxillofacial surgery.

    The University Dental Hospital (UDH) is the only dental teaching hospital in Wales and is on the same site as the University Hospital of Wales (UHW). This hospital is a large teaching hospital with 968 beds and provides a full range of services including Accident and Emergency, Neurosurgery and a large Intensive Care facility. and also includes the Major Trauma Centre for Wales.

    This fixed term post will commence as soon as possible until 3rd September 2024.

    Main duties of the job

    This full shift post offer a wide experience in all aspects of oral and maxillofacial surgery, including orthognathic surgery, maxillofacial injuries, Oro-facial cancer, disorders of the TMJ, salivary gland disease and dentoalveolar surgery.

    Individuals will be required to undertake work within the A& E department as well as working in the wards , theatres and within the Oral and Maxillofacial Surgery department assisting in Consultant clinics, Oral Surgery Casuals, and the Examination and Emergency clinics.

    Cardiff and Vale University Health Board is one of the largest Integrated Health Boards in the UK, employing over 15,000 staff, providing over 100 specialist services. Working across 6 hospital sites, we have a diverse range of career opportunities to offer. Serving around 500,000 people living in Cardiff and the Vale of Glamorgan, we are focussed on the health and care needs of our local population whilst working with our partners to develop regional services.
